The State Farm Investment Department manages more than $400 billion in assets in support of one of the leading personal auto and home insurers in the United States. As an investment intern, you will gain hands-on experience working alongside professionals responsible for managing a large and diversified institutional investment portfolio.

 

The Investment Department manages assets across a broad range of asset classes, including:

  • Public and Private Corporate Bonds
  • Municipal Bonds
  • Structured Products, including ABS, RMBS, and CMBS
  • Sovereign Debt
  • Private and Public Equity
  • Commercial Mortgage Loans
  • Real Estate

This internship is focused on Fixed Income asset classes, with the opportunity to gain experience across Corporate Bonds, Structured Bonds and Liquidity Management. Interns will work at the State Farm CityLine campus in Richardson, Texas, within the Dallas-Fort Worth metropolitan area.

What You’ll Do

  • Conduct fundamental research and analysis of publicly traded and privately held companies and industries within the approximately $115 billion corporate bond portfolio.
  • Present investment recommendations to senior leaders and experienced investment professionals through written reports and oral presentations.
  • Gain hands-on exposure to the State Farm corporate bond trading function (responsible for executing approximately $20 billion in transactions annually) and participate in simulated transaction exercises.
  • Research and contribute to team discussions related to the responsibilities of the approximately $60 billion structured products and liquidity portfolio.
